Its awesome to read this stuff this week: I'm booked for the trail on Sunday :-)
My fondest memory of it from the past are a dozen different highlights including a lioness who sneaked into camp at lunchtime to take a closer look at us chilling under the thatch lapa, coming to within 40 metres of two prides of lion while on foot, and hearing Mr Mets I, the resident leopard take a bushbuck at the front fence, while we were preping our water bottles for the morning walk.
And of course the amazing electrical storms that the mountain behind draws!!!!!! All power and no puddles :-)

Hope this week is even half as good. There are only 3 guests booked.

I am planning a trip to Kruger in April, and am trying to decide between the Metsi-Metsi trail and the Sweni trail. Because it is the end of the rainy season, I'm wondering if there is a greater chance for encountering wildlife at one of these two wilderness trails. I know that that these wilderness trails are not necessarily about spotting the "big 5" and are by all accounts entirely unpredictable, but I would like to choose the trail based on a general likelihood of encountering wildlife.

Any recommendations would be much appreciated. Thanks!
